Q: Is 16,165,460 a Prime Number?
A: No, 16,165,460 is not a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 16165460 can be evenly divided by 1 2 4 5 10 20 673 1,201 1,346 2,402 2,692 3,365 4,804 6,005 6,730 12,010 13,460 24,020 808,273 1,616,546 3,233,092 4,041,365 8,082,730 and 16,165,460, with no remainder.
Since 16,165,460 cannot be divided by just 1 and 16,165,460, it is not a prime number.
